Subject: [PATCH 1/1] builtin/pack-objects.c: avoid iterating all refs
Date: Tue, 19 Jan 2021 15:33:48 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210119143348.27535-2-jacob@gitlab.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210119143348.27535-1-jacob@gitlab.com>

In git-pack-objects, we iterate over all the tags if the --include-tag
option is passed on the command line. For some reason this uses
for_each_ref which is expensive if the repo has many refs. We should
use a prefix iterator instead.

Signed-off-by: Jacob Vosmaer <jacob@gitlab.com>
---
 builtin/pack-objects.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/builtin/pack-objects.c b/builtin/pack-objects.c
index 2a00358f34..2b32bc93bd 100644
--- a/builtin/pack-objects.c
+++ b/builtin/pack-objects.c
@@ -3740,7 +3740,7 @@ int cmd_pack_objects(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ix)
 	}
 	cleanup_preferred_base();
 	if (include_tag && nr_result)
-		for_each_ref(add_ref_tag, NULL);
+		for_each_fullref_in("refs/tags/", add_ref_tag, NULL, 0);
 	stop_progress(&progress_state);
 	trace2_region_leave("pack-objects", "enumerate-objects",
 			    the_repository);
